| Salix babylonica | |
| Weeping Willow | |
| Feed in March and November with Treetone. Re-mulch in November and June. Deep soak with Miracle-gro every 2 weeks the first two summers after planting. Limb-up lower branches over time to 6-7'. Spray with Horticultural Oil insecticide in March. | |
| Attractive shade, screen, or border tree | |
| Full sun, moist well-drained soil | |
| Long graceful leaves on a weeping stately tree good in boggy sites or clay soil. | |
